Cosmic Connection
The Air-Water Blend
The Gemini man, ruled by Mercury, lives in the realm of thought, ideas, and words. The Pisces woman, ruled by Neptune, dwells in the ocean of feelings, dreams, and psychic impressions. Their connection is one where Air (Gemini) gives form to Water's (Pisces) emotions, and Water gives depth to Air's ideas. For this pair to thrive, he must learn to value her emotional wisdom, and she must appreciate his intellectual curiosity.
Their relationship is a fascinating study in contrasts. He is logical, she is lyrical. He skims the surface of social interaction with charm, while she dives into the depths of one-on-one connection. He communicates with witty banter; she communicates with subtle nuances and unspoken understanding. When balanced, they teach each other a new language of the heart and mind.
Keys to Harmony
For the Gemini Man: Practice patience and emotional presence. Your Pisces woman needs you to occasionally still your busy mind and truly listen—not just to her words, but to the feelings behind them. Your conversations can help her ground her dreams into reality.
For the Pisces Woman: Share your inner world with him. Your Gemini man may not instinctively swim in emotional depths, but he is fascinated by your perspective. Gently guide him into your world without overwhelming him. Appreciate the lightness and fun he brings.
This pairing can be magically synergistic if both recognize their differences as complementary gifts. The mutable quality of both signs grants them flexibility. The challenge lies in building a bridge between the bustling city of the mind and the tranquil sea of the soul—a journey well worth taking.
